A recent study by SpyCloud reveals that corporate users are three times more likely to be victims of phishing scams than malware attacks. This finding highlights a significant shift in cybercriminal tactics, favoring social engineering techniques to extract sensitive information. Corporate environments are becoming prime targets as phishing attacks evolve, using sophisticated methods that often deceive unsuspecting employees into revealing credentials. The data underscores the urgent need for businesses to bolster their cybersecurity measures, focusing on phishing prevention and employee education to safeguard sensitive corporate data.
